Description

Motion to Compel Mandatory Disclosure under Family Rule 1.25-A (Divorce) New Hampshire Motion to Compel Mandatory Disclosure under Family Rule 1.25-A (Divorce) is a motion filed by a party in a divorce case in order to obtain certain financial documents from the other spouse. This motion is typically used when the other party has failed to submit the required financial disclosure documents according to the New Hampshire Rules of Family Procedure. The motion requests the court to require the other spouse to produce the necessary documents, such as tax returns, bank statements, and income statements. There are two types of New Hampshire Motion to Compel Mandatory Disclosure under Family Rule 1.25-A (Divorce): (1) for discovery of financial documents; and (2) for production of financial documents. Both motions are used to help the parties reach a fair and equitable divorce settlement.
